Ben, I am trying to figure out what my TODO list is, and what are the most important things that need attention. My list is short but complex:
-- Take a deep dive into sureal, and see if performance can be improved. I know Andre Senna is nominally working on this, but perhaps I know the pattern matcher side better, and could review that block of code for sanity. -- Finish creating a generic rule-finder for OpenPsi. This is an outgrowth of the AIML work, where a large number of rules needed to be quickly localized to a much smaller number that can apply to the current frame (frame problem). Nothing right now really needs this (except AIML) but fixing this up and making it quasi-generic seems like not a bad idea, esp while its still fresh in my mind what the problem is and how to fix it. -- Integrate the self-awareness code into the the new, revised chatbot. This is an open-ended project, much larger than the two above, as things are currently in a rather poor state. However, it also seems to be much more important in the medium/long run. Rworking the rule-selection-narrowing (frame) problem for openpsi would be a subtask of this task -- I already knew I needed to do this, before arriving in HK. -- Resume the stalled language learning work. This seems important long-run, but does not have any obvious short-term pay-off. -- Something else? Something I'm forgetting?
